Haunting, flowery, vivid, beautiful, tense, sad, and unexpected, The Hazel Wood is everything a real fairy tale should be. Everything.
It's a bittersweet story flecked with horror and light. All at once hopeful and terrible, it's the kind of mixed-up that reflects real life and dreams and all the things we long for and fear.
It belongs in the same tanks as Coraline and The Ocean at the End of the Lane. One foot on Earth, the other among the fae.
I loved it.

Starts out as less exciting than that. Classic new girl at a new school with teenage problems, which is less of a bother to the story as it sounds, because it's not a large focus, but is simply used as a vehicle to add some backstory and dress setting. It could have been executed better in the beginning, as it starts a bit slow and stilted, but eventually the story comes out and everything happens so fast and magical. Looking forward to more stories in this world.
